About the Project

This project is a joint effort between the City of Bangor and the Bangor Water District. The Contractor is Lou Silver, Inc., of Veazie, Maine. Prior to the surface restoration of the park area, water and sewer infrastructure will be replaced. Electrical services will be upgraded, which will allow for events with larger electrical demands to be held in West Market Square. Lighting will be added and tall shrubbery will be replaced with small plantings. Following utility work, complete surface restoration will begin. The sidewalk on the south side of Broad Street will be enlarged, increasing the useable park area. Accessibility will be improved. Pavers will be installed in the same style as the waterfront, providing a visual link between downtown and the waterfront.


The City plans to hold periodic meetings throughout the project duration to update citizens and project neighbors of progress and inform them of upcoming work or any changes to traffic patterns. Broad Street and Bangor Alley will likely be closed to vehicular traffic throughout much of the project. Traffic on Main Street may need to be rerouted for a short duration to accommodate sewer replacement work, which is planned to occur during nighttime hours to minimize traffic disruptions.


The Contractor is planning to maintain the sidewalks abutting the buildings on each side of the park as project access ways leading through the project area and to the front doors of all of the project neighbors.
